読者です 読者をやめる 読者になる 読者になる

マイクロサービスをゼロから育ててみる

目的 GoCD/Docker による継続的デリバリーのメリットを体得する Spring Bootの主張通りマイクロサービスが素早く作れるかを確認 JUnit 5, Mockito, AssertJ の組み合わせを試す その他業務で使っていないライブラリを試す 今後の予定 GoCD (1) Hello World G…

APIインターフェイスの漸進的設計

Martin Fowlerのマイクロサービスの解説の中で、Evolutionary Designというものがあった。関連概念として挙げられていたTolerant ReaderとConsumer-Driven Contractsについてかんたんに調べたメモ。 個人的感想 Tolerant Readerは当然の内容だった。Consumer…

マーチン・ファウラーによるマイクロサービス解説

「マイクロサービス」という単語は根強く生きているが、どうも人によって概念のレベル・射程が大きく異なるように感じる。個人的には「サービス分割」くらいに捉えている。 しかし、マイクロサービスのエコシステムとして様々なサービス・ミドルウェアが開発…